LED technology has completely revolutionized stadium lighting in the past decade. I remember the old metal halide fixtures that would take fifteen to twenty minutes to reach full brightness and couldn't be quickly restarted if they failed during a match. Modern LED floodlights achieve full illumination instantly, last around 60,000 to 100,000 hours, and consume roughly 50-70% less energy than traditional options. The color rendering has improved dramatically too - today's best stadium LEDs achieve CRI ratings above 80, making the pitch look vibrant both in person and on television broadcasts. I've personally measured the difference this makes for players - better color distinction means they can track the ball more accurately and make split-second decisions with greater confidence.

Light distribution patterns matter more than most people realize. I always advise clubs to consider the beam angles and photometric distributions specific to their stadium dimensions. For a standard professional football pitch measuring approximately 105 by 68 meters, you'll typically need between 4 and 8 poles with multiple floodlights each, positioned strategically to eliminate shadows and dark spots. The vertical illumination at the center of the pitch should reach at least 1500 lux for professional matches, while horizontal illumination needs to maintain consistent levels across the entire playing surface. I've walked countless pitches with light meters, and the difference between properly and poorly distributed lighting is staggering - it can literally affect game outcomes.

Durability is another aspect I'm passionate about. Stadium floodlights face brutal conditions - weather extremes, vibrations from crowd noise, and constant operation. I've seen fixtures fail during crucial matches because someone opted for cheaper alternatives without proper IP ratings. The minimum should be IP65 for dust and water resistance, but for coastal areas, I always recommend IP66 or higher. The housing material matters too - I prefer die-cast aluminum for its combination of strength and heat dissipation properties.

What many clubs don't consider until it's too late is the maintenance aspect. I remember consulting for a stadium where they'd installed fantastic lights but positioned them in ways that required specialized equipment for every bulb replacement. Now I always stress the importance of considering long-term maintenance during the planning phase. Tilt angles should allow for easy access, and modular designs can save thousands in maintenance costs over the system's lifetime.

The financial perspective can't be ignored either. While LED systems require higher initial investment - typically between $15,000 and $80,000 depending on stadium size - the operational savings are substantial. One club I worked with reported saving approximately $8,500 annually on energy costs alone after switching to modern LEDs. When you factor in reduced maintenance and longer lifespan, the ROI typically materializes within 3-5 years.
